Trayvon Martin Case: Obama Aide Calls Gingrich, Santorum Comments 'Despicable'

Trayvon Martin Case: Gingrich, Santorum Comments 'Despicable,' Says Obama Aide

Stephenie Cutter, a top aide in Obama's re-election campaign, lashed back at GOP candidate Rick Santorum and Newt Gingrich for their assertion that Obama had played the race card in his commentary on the Trayvon Martin case, calling their reactions abysmal and despicable and accusing them of being the truly divisive politicians in the case.

Lorax Statue Stolen From Home Of Dr. Seuss, Widow Audrey Geisel [PHOTO]

The 3-foot, 300-pound bronze Lorax statue that sits outside of the San Diego home of Dr. Seuss, whose real name was Theodor Geisel, was stolen over the weekend. The statue was stolen from the backyard garden of Seuss's home, where his 90-year-old widow Audrey Geisel lives, in La Jolla, Calif. and reported missing Monday morning.
